I've been using EZ Drummer recently, pretty easy to use and if you can learn MIDI, you can create your own loops. If you have the budget, go for Superior Drummer, a step up from EZ Drummer.
I've heard good things about Addictive Drums, too.

I'm happy with Reason / Record or both. The kong drum designer
is worth trying. After that it is a matter of physically modelling the
drumes to your liking. I'm sure there are many VST plug-ins you could use with an inexpensive VST host and a compatible sequencer. Reason adapted should have Kong if you don't need all the buttons and whistles.

Plouge Bidule is a great application too. try it as a demo and download some drum vst's. It is a modular app and very useful.

Audio Tool is a free app but is very powerful if working with loops. Give that a try first.
